20#include <errno.h>
21#include <semaphore.h>
22#include <stdlib.h>
23#include <string.h>
24#include <unistd.h>
25#include "semaphoreP.h"
26
27
28int
29sem_unlink (name)
30 const char *name;
31{
32 char *fname;
33 size_t namelen;
34
35 /* Determine where the shmfs is mounted. */
bdb04f92 36 INTUSE(__pthread_once) (&__namedsem_once, __where_is_shmfs);
76a50749
UD
37
38 /* If we don't know the mount points there is nothing we can do. Ever. */
39 if (mountpoint.dir == NULL)
40 {
41 __set_errno (ENOSYS);
42 return -1;
43 }
44
45 /* Construct the filename. */
46 while (name[0] == '/')
47 ++name;
48
49 if (name[0] == '\0')
50 {
51 /* The name "/" is not supported. */
52 __set_errno (ENOENT);
53 return -1;
54 }
55 namelen = strlen (name);
56
57 /* Create the name of the file. */
58 fname = (char *) alloca (mountpoint.dirlen + namelen + 1);
59 __mempcpy (__mempcpy (fname, mountpoint.dir, mountpoint.dirlen),
60 name, namelen + 1);
61
62 /* Now try removing it. */
63 return unlink (fname);
64}
